Claude runs commands directly in your IDE via MCP. It reads files, edits safely, stages commits, and executes tasks using real project context.
Real developer workflows powered by the CodeConductor tool suite.
“Review my latest commit.” Claude inspects staged files, lists risks, and suggests fixes using git_diff and read_file.
“Refactor this file to TypeScript.” Claude edits in place, previews diffs, and validates the change with replace_text and run_tests.
“Commit and push changes.” Claude stages files, sets messages, and completes the push via git_stage, git_commit, and git_push.

Copilot predicts code; CodeConductor acts on your project. Claude reads, edits, commits, and automates tasks directly through your IDE.
No. All operations execute locally via the MCP protocol. Your repository data never leaves your machine.
VS Code, Cursor, and Windsurf. The protocol-first approach makes additional IDEs straightforward to add.
Not at this time. CodeConductor ships with a curated set of 24 professional tools that run securely via your IDE using the MCP protocol. Claude orchestrates these built-in tools on your behalf—nothing arbitrary executes inside the MCP server.
You can still build powerful flows by composing the tools in natural language (e.g., “read this file → analyze → apply fix → commit”). This keeps your code local, behavior consistent across IDEs, and licensing protected.
